Inhaled Short-Acting Beta-Agonist (SABA) (Albuterol or Levalbuterol) - Answer- Treatment for Intermittent Asthma Rescue SABA and an Inhaled low dose corticosteroids (Budesonide or Beclomethasone) - ... Answer- Treatment for Persistent Mild Asthma luekotriene receptor antagonist (Montelukast or Zafirlukast) - Answer- Alternative to Low dose corticosteroid Cromolyn - Answer- mast cell stabilizer that is used for patients with exercise induced asthma or patients with predictable asthma exposure Add an inhaled long-acting beta-agonist to the low dose inhaled corticosteroids and short-acting beta-agonist (Budesonide-Formoterol = Symbicort or Fluticasone-Salmeterol = Advair) - AnswerTreatment for Persistent Moderate Asthma Med-High dose of inhaled corticosteroids in combination with a LABA and all other previous medications (SABA, mast cell stabilizer, leukot [Show More]
